There are 2 major possibilities that you may have developed.
One is an infection which may be causing the pain, and
nausea, and the abnormal stools.
This would need a treatment with antibiotics so as to clear up the infection, thereby clearing the symptoms.
The second possibility is having a condition called
IBS. This is characterized typically by stool disorders with abdominal discofort, occasionally accompanied by nausea.
This is practically a diagnosis by exclusion and needs a period of three months to be confirmed as a possible cause- so mentioned second
